Common Types of Physical Trauma

  • Crush Syndrome
  • Multiple and Difficult Injuries
  • Complex Fractures (bone broken in several places or more severe damage)
  • Compound Fractures (bone has broken the skin)

Treating Trauma Injuries

Your treatment will depend on the type of trauma or fracture. Often these are serious injuries and require multiple forms of treatment.
